Lenovo is getting serious on gaming as they’ve rolled out their Legion series gaming rigs that come with 7th gen Intel core processors and NVIDIA GTX GPUS. The Legion series comes in two flavours – the Legion Y520 and the higher end Legion Y720.

Lenovo Legion Y520
The Y520 comes in a variety of configurations starting from RM3,299 for a 15.6-inch Full HD IPS display. The rig runs Windows 10 Home on an Intel Core i5-7300HQ 2.5GHz processor, packs 4GB RAM, a 1TB hard disk and has an Nvidia GeForce GTX1050 2GB GDDR5 processor.

The battery for the Y520 is a 45WHr 4-cell Li-Polymer battery that offers up to 4 hours or so of game time. Alternatively you can pony up a total of RM5,419 and get the fully tricked out version that packs an Intel Core i7-7700HQ 2.8GHz processor, an NVIDIA GeForce GTX 1050 Ti, 8GB RAM and your choice of either a 256GB M.2 PCIE or a 2TB hard disk. Fortunately, the whole affair is rather slim at 1-inch and still weighs a reasonable 2.4kg.

Lenovo Legion Y720
A step up is the heftier and significantly better specced Legion Y720. These beastly behemoths weigh in at 3.2kg apiece and come with a 15.6-inch crisp 4K display and can be tricked out with up to a 7th Gen Intel Core i7-7700HQ processor, up to 8GB DDR4 RAM and up to an NVIDIA GeForce GTX 1060 6GB GDDR5 graphics card. Storage is kept to a 1TB hard disk. On the audio front, it comes with two 2W JBL speakers and a beefy 3W Dolby Atmos subwoofer. The keyboard backlit itself has customisable multi-coloured backlighting and anti-ghosting tech. All this gaming goodness clocks in to RM6,099.
